Eucorethrina convexa Lukashevich 1996 (meniscus midge)

Insecta - Diptera - Dixidae

Full reference: E. D. Lukashevich. 1996. Mesozoic Dixidae (Insecta: Diptera) and systematic position of Dixamima Rohdendorf, 1964 and Rhaetomyia Rohdendorf, 1962. Paleontological Journal 30:46-51

Belongs to Eucorethrina according to D. E. Greenwalt and J. K. Moulton 2016

See also Lukashevich 1996

Sister taxa: Eucorethrina flexa, Eucorethrina westwoodi

Type specimen: PIN 4270/2308, a wing. Its type locality is Shar-Teg, outcrop 443/1 (PIN collection 4270), which is in a Tithonian lacustrine - large mudstone in the Sharteg Formation of Mongolia.

Ecology:

Distribution: found only at Shar-Teg, outcrop 443/1 (PIN collection 4270)
